Output 57aecb3e6c2b12c01098aced614881de1c9ffd92fa2a29e833cf4c50e3131113:119

value
4305600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c99edd17ffb39c90e4531b44d02c85e41f49905f OP_EQUAL
address
3L56499vx8PWMrjiJjJjTVvZ7weHxVoXvz
transaction
57aecb3e6c2b12c01098aced614881de1c9ffd92fa2a29e833cf4c50e3131113
confirmations
387731
spent
true